Salsa Partner Change.org will launch their second annual "Ideas for Change in America" competition this coming Monday, January 25, and Salsa Members can get a sneak peak! Change.org will be giving nonprofits the email addresses of everyone who votes for their idea, so long as those users are not already signed into Change.org and do not opt-out. Whether or not your idea is among the winners of the competition, this will be a great way for your organization to build its email list.
